rear为队尾指针front为队首指针(好像没这两个标准函数吧);操作后front为3的后继,rear为加入的后一个元素.结果一 题目 pascal中的队列中rear和front是什么函数?队列中rear和front是什么函数?在6个单位的循环队列中,rear和front分别是0和3,若先删去一个元素,再增加2个元素,最好rear和front分别是多少?这题该如...
这个要看编程者的习惯,一般有两种,一种就是front指向头,rear指向尾的下一个元素(就是下次入队的位置),另外一种就是front指向头,rear指向尾,每个人习惯不同,要看具体的代码才知道它们到底指向什么。1、要求front指向队头,rear指向队尾,那么初始化front=0,rear究竟是0还是n-1,不妨假设rear=...
在Java中的循环队列中,`front`和`rear`是两个重要的指针,它们分别指向队列的首部和尾部。`front`指针在循环队列中通常指向队列的第一个元素,也就是队列的起始位置。当我们从队列中取出元素时,`front`指针会向前移动,指向下一个待取出的元素。如果队列为空,`front`的位置将表示队列中没有元素可供...
简介 循环队列有两种存储方式:顺序存储和链式存储,如果是链式存储,front和rear当然要定义成真正的指针类型。但是如果是顺序存储,队列实际上是一个数组的结构,用数组来实现循环队列,front和rear就是一个索引,所以会是一个int类型的,你看看这段内容的上下文,应该是循环队列的顺序存储。要求front指向队头,rear指向...
循环队列有两种存储方式:顺序存储和链式存储,如果是链式存储,front和rear当然要定义成真正的指针类型。 但是如果是顺序存储,队列实际上是一个数执序同从组的结构,用数组来实现循环队列,front和rear就是一个索引,所以会是一个int类型的,你看看这段内容的上下文,应该是循环队列的存尽兴切减握快液顺序存储。 要求front...
在Java中,循环队列是一种使用有限数组来模拟队列这种先进先出(FIFO)数据结构的特殊方式。循环队列通过两个指针(或索引)来管理队列的头部(front)和尾部(rear),以高效利用数组空间,避免在队列满时因插入新元素而需要移动元素,或在队列空时因删除元素而需要特殊处理。- **front(头部指针/索引)*...
循环队列有两种存储方式:顺序存储和链式存储,如果是链式存储,front和rear当然要定义成真正的指针类型。但是如果是顺序存储,队列实际上是一个数组的结构,用数组来实现循环队列,front和rear就是一个索引,所以会是一个int类型的,你看看这段内容的上下文,应该是循环队列的顺序存储。要求front指向队头,...